Eligibility

Financial criteria:

Minimum household income of £80,000 p/a *

* This is pre-tax

You also need to:

  • be between 18 and 55 years old
  • have the legal right to rent in the UK
  • have no unspent criminal convictions
  • (if you’re self employed), have a minimum 1 year’s worth of tax returns including the current tax year

If you’ll be living with a partner, you’ll need to include them on your application.

If you own another home your Deposit Bridge home must be your primary residence.

If your name is still on the mortgage for another property, for example a former family home after a separation, we may still be able to help on a case-by-case basis.

Deposit Bridge is a brand new rent-to-own product that lets you move into a new-build home now, with the option to buy it later at a 10% discount which could replace the deposit you’d need for a mortgage. Rent now with more to show for it later.

How Deposit Bridge works:

  • Move in with just 1% of the property value upfront to secure your right to buy, with no fees or traditional rental deposit required
  • For the next 5 years, rent this home with fixed monthly payments - no increases for as long as you live there!
  • Make the home yours, with the freedom to decorate, personalise the space and keep pets*
  • After five years, choose whether to buy the home and receive a 10% discount to the home’s market value if you buy, replacing the mortgage deposit you would otherwise need to save**
  • If you decide the home is not right for you, move on and receive a cash payment of up to 7% of the home’s value*

* Subject to the terms of your agreements

** Mortgages are subject to availability, with terms and eligibility determined by the lender. Wayhome doesn’t provide financial or mortgage advice, you should seek independent financial advice before making any decisions.
